The Components of Effective MRI Servicing
Effective MRI servicing encompasses a broad spectrum of activities, from routine inspections to complex repairs. The core components include:
- Preventive Maintenance: Scheduled procedures to check system components, clean magnetic coils, and verify software updates.
- Calibration and Quality Assurance: Ensuring that imaging results meet stringent diagnostic standards through precise calibration and phantom testing.
- Hardware Repairs and Replacements: Fixing or replacing worn-out parts such as gradient coils, RF coils, or power supplies to restore full functionality.
- Software Updates: Updating system software to incorporate new features, security patches, and diagnostic improvements.
- Magnetic Field Monitoring: Regular checks to maintain the stability of the magnetic field, essential for high-quality imaging.

Technological Advances in MRI Servicing
The field of MRI servicing is continuously evolving, driven by technological innovations that enhance maintenance precision and efficiency. Some of these advances include:
- Remote Monitoring and Diagnostics: Utilization of IoT (Internet of Things) connected systems allows real-time monitoring of MRI health status, enabling predictive maintenance and rapid response to issues.
- AI-Driven Maintenance Planning: Artificial intelligence algorithms can analyze system data to forecast potential failures and recommend proactive servicing schedules.
- Advanced Software Tools: Diagnostic software with high-resolution imaging of internal components helps technicians identify micro-malfunctions without invasive procedures.
- Enhanced Calibration Techniques: Automated calibration protocols ensure consistent image quality and operational safety across different MRI units.
Ensuring Regulatory Compliance and Safety in MRI Servicing
Regulatory agencies worldwide, such as the FDA and ISO, set strict standards that govern MRI servicing to ensure safety, effectiveness, and quality. Maintaining compliance involves:
- Adhering to maintenance protocols defined by manufacturers and regulatory bodies.
- Documenting all service activities for accountability and audits.
- Training staff and technicians regularly on safety procedures and software updates.
- Conducting thorough safety checks after each maintenance cycle, including magnetic field assessments and emergency shutdown tests.
